#!/usr/bin/env ruby
|
|
#
|
|
# This script allows you to compare the tests in the current directory
|
|
# (Ruby) against the tests of other languages to see which ones are missing
|
|
#
|
|
#
|
|
#
|
|
#
|
|
#
|
|
|
|
|
|
ignore = ['ruby','std','typemaps']
|
|
|
|
curr = Dir.pwd.sub(/.*\//, '')
|
|
|
|
langs = Dir.glob('../*').select { |x| File.directory?("../#{x}") }
|
|
langs.map! { |x| x.sub(/^\.\.\/*/, '') }
|
|
langs -= ignore
|
|
|
|
# Add generic test directory, too
|
|
langs << ''
|
|
|
|
testsB = Dir.glob("*runme*").map { |x| x.sub(/\.\w+$/, '') }
|
|
|
|
|
|
all_tests = []
|
|
|
|
langs.each do |lang|
|
|
testsA = Dir.glob("../#{lang}/*runme*")
|
|
testsA.map! { |x| x.sub(/.*\/(\w+)\.\w+$/, '\1') }
|
|
testsA.delete_if { |x| x =~ /~$/ } # ignore emacs backups
|
|
|
|
diff = testsA - testsB
|
|
|
|
unless diff.empty?
|
|
puts '-'*70
|
|
title = !lang.empty? ? "#{lang[0,1].upcase}#{lang[1..-1]}" : 'Generic'
|
|
title = "Missing #{title} tests"
|
|
puts title
|
|
puts '='*title.size
|
|
puts diff.join(', ')
|
|
all_tests += diff
|
|
end
|
|
|
|
end
|
|
|
|
|
|
all_tests.uniq!
|
|
|
|
puts '-'*70
|
|
puts 'All missing tests'
|
|
puts '================='
|
|
puts all_tests.join(', ')
